The Caribbean genus Stoiba Spaeth 1909 is revised and a morphological phylogenetic analysis of 13 species is carried out. The character matrix comprises nine Stoiba species and five species representing other Stolaini, Physonotini, and Hemisphaerotini as outgroups. Phylogenetic analysis revealed Stoiba to be monophyletic by the moderately convex profile, quadrate claw tooth, slight convex ventrites, and broad and medially flat metasternum. An illustrated key to 11 species of Stoiba is provided along with distribution maps. A new species of Elytrogona is described. Morphological evolution, particularly wing reduction and flightlessness, is discussed.
